#49f4b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#49f4bd is composed of 28.6% red, 95.7%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 160.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#49f4bd color hex could be obtained by blending #92ffff with #00e97b.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#49f4b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000302 is the darkest color, while #effef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#49f4bd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ba2a0 is the less saturated color, while #42fbc0 is the most saturated one.
